Re: Drag brake on GTB spectrum 2.4g?
when you say its not working what exactly do you mean..........
Are you expecting it to break for you into corners as soon as you let off..? if so this isn't how it works mate, its to replicate the motor breaking of a brushed motor it's very subtle but does work, increasing your dead band may also help so the ESC defo knows its in neutral position and applies the drag break, i have the GTB2 non 2.4Ghz basically the same thing tho and it does work but it dont ram the breaks on..... well not like when i tap the breaks it could stop on a dime........

Re: Drag brake on GTB spectrum 2.4g?
on the settings Wayne is it 1 to 10 ?
and yours is on what ?
#2 DRAG BRAKE SETTINGS (1 of 10) BLUE & YELLOW LEDs
Amount of braking being applied while transmitter is at neutral. AKA ‘coast’ brakes.
>> Increasing this setting makes the motor slow down more without pushing the transmitter’s trigger into the brake/reverse direction.
Note: Yellow LED will be ON when ESC is at neutral if this setting is above 0%.
Setting (# of flashes) 1...2..3..4..5....6....7....8...9...10
Drag Brake (%): . . . . 0 .3..6..9..12..15..18..21..24..30
6 is factory default
